The Bernardo combined woodworking machine CF 410 F – 2600 is a combined machine with an integrated fixed sliding table – the long table allows precise squaring of panels and strips up to 2,600 mm: planing width 410 mm, planer table 1600 mm, shaft Ø 95 mm with 4 knives at 4100 rpm, max cutting depth 5 mm, motor 2.2 kW S1 / 3.0 kW S6, 400V three-phase. Who uses the CF 410 F – 2600 and for what

The Bernardo CF 410 F – 2600 is a combined machine with an integrated fixed sliding table – the long table allows precise squaring of panels and strips up to 2,600 mm. With a width of 410 mm, it covers the professional mid-to-high range of solid wood processing: surface planing and thicknessing, 90° and 45° sawing, squaring with the carriage. The motor with dual power class S1/S6 (2.2/3.0 kW) ensures continuity even on hard woods. With a fixed sliding table for squaring panels up to 2,600 mm. In Krollit customers' workshops, it is used by carpenters, window manufacturers, and wood craftsmen who are looking for a versatile machine in a confined space.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the difference between a surface planer and a thickness planer in a combined machine?

The surface planer (jointer) straightens the surface of the workpiece – you pass the wood over the table and get a flat reference face. The thickness planer brings the workpiece to the desired height uniformly – you set the thickness and the wood is automatically fed through the machine. In a combined machine, both functions use the same shaft with knives: you change the function by moving the workpiece to the correct table.

When should HSS knives be replaced or sharpened?

In professional use (4–6 hours/day) on medium woods, HSS knives require sharpening every 2–4 weeks. On hard woods, every 1–2 weeks. Sets of original Bernardo replacement knives are available with shipping in 3–5 working days. Alternatively, consider switching to a shaft with TCT inserts (almost no maintenance by rotating the insert).

How much space is needed in the workshop for the CF 410 F – 2600?

In addition to the physical footprint of the machine, consider the space for handling pieces: at least the maximum length of the piece in front of and behind the planer, and the same distance on the sides of the saw. In practice, for a combined machine with a 1600 mm table, at least 3–4 m of clear space on each side is needed.

Is a dedicated dust extractor needed?

Yes. Combined machines produce a significant amount of chips and sawdust. A dust extractor with a minimum flow rate of 600–800 m³/h and a Ø 100 mm connection is essential to maintain a clean and safe working environment.
